Remove the ban on transgender people serving in the military. There is no reason why they shouldn't be allowed to serve

Created by E.W. on April 07, 2014

Currently transgender individuals are prohibited from serving in the United States Armed Forces. Though the repeal of DADT was a step in the right direction as far as LGBT rights go, it does protect, Lesbian, Gay, and Bi-Sexual, however it left out protection and rights of individuals who are transgender. Studies have been conducted and concluded that there is no reason why transgender individuals shouldn't be allowed to serve in America's Armed Forces. At least a dozen nations, including Australia, Canada, England and Israel, allow military service by transgender individuals.
